Skip to content

A portfolio website site built with Gatsby JS and Material UI. It is hosted on AWS, served using AWS CloudFront, it features a build-pipeline for automatic testing and deployment to the CloudFront distribution. A serverless web application which uses lambda functionality to send emails on for contact-me requests.

Notifications You must be signed in to change notification settings

subaquatic-pierre/portfolio-gatsby

Repository files navigation

Welcome to my Portfolio website

Technologies used in making the site include:

  • Gatsby.js
  • React
  • Material UI
  • AWS CloudFront
  • AWS CodePipeline

More Info

A progressive web application written with React using the Gatsby framework.

The site is hosted on AWS CloudFront connected to a AWS CodePipeline.

Deployment to the public internet is automatic after pushing changes to the main GitHub Repo.

The entire site is themed using Material UI from google, with customization to the fonts and colour scheme.

Currently data is presented to pages using JSON format data.

The future of the site will include admin access to upload new information as the site grows.

About

A portfolio website site built with Gatsby JS and Material UI. It is hosted on AWS, served using AWS CloudFront, it features a build-pipeline for automatic testing and deployment to the CloudFront distribution. A serverless web application which uses lambda functionality to send emails on for contact-me requests.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published